Output d37808faa01e429498e3cfd2bf04aa4eb8bd9d15a9d4cfbbe8b71df6e48ed17a:188

value
3890
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84e5ee6f5e8d299f4026b0af00e13a0458573f81ae462e895592a96edbae25aa
address
bc1psnj7um67355e7spxkzhspcf6q3v9w0up4erzaz24j25kakawyk4qd8mw5n
transaction
d37808faa01e429498e3cfd2bf04aa4eb8bd9d15a9d4cfbbe8b71df6e48ed17a
confirmations
99974
spent
true